Common Misconceptions About Picket Spacing
Many people assume that simply dividing the total length by (picket width + desired gap) will give them the exact number of pickets and perfect spacing. However, this often leads to fractional pickets or uneven gaps at the ends. A dedicated Picket Spacing Calculator accounts for the fact that there will always be one fewer gap than the number of pickets, and it intelligently adjusts the actual gap to fit the total length with an integer number of pickets, minimizing deviation from the desired gap. This prevents frustrating on-site adjustments and ensures a symmetrical look.
B) Picket Spacing Calculator Formula and Mathematical Explanation
The core principle behind the Picket Spacing Calculator is to fit an integer number of pickets and their corresponding gaps within a given total length, while keeping the actual gap as close as possible to a desired gap. The fundamental relationship is:
Total Length (L) = (Number of Pickets (N) × Picket Width (Wp)) + (Number of Gaps (N-1) × Actual Gap (G))
From this, we can derive the formula to find the actual gap (G) for a given number of pickets (N):
Actual Gap (G) = (Total Length (L) - (Number of Pickets (N) × Picket Width (Wp))) / (Number of Pickets (N) - 1)
The calculator works by first estimating an ideal number of pickets based on the desired gap:
N_ideal_float = (L + Desired Gap (Gd)) / (Wp + Gd)
Since the number of pickets must be a whole number, the calculator then evaluates two integer options: floor(N_ideal_float) and ceil(N_ideal_float). For each option, it calculates the resulting Actual Gap (G) and determines which option yields an Actual Gap (G) closest to the Desired Gap (Gd). This iterative approach ensures the most aesthetically pleasing and practical picket spacing.

C) Practical Examples (Real-World Use Cases)
Example 1: Standard Picket Fence
A homeowner wants to build a standard picket fence section for their garden. They have:
- Total Fence Section Length: 120 inches
- Picket Width: 3.5 inches
- Desired Gap Between Pickets: 2 inches
Using the Picket Spacing Calculator:
Inputs:
Total Length (L) = 120
Picket Width (Wp) = 3.5
Desired Gap (Gd) = 2
Calculation Steps:
1. Estimate N_ideal_float = (120 + 2) / (3.5 + 2) = 122 / 5.5 ≈ 22.18
2. Consider N_option1 = floor(22.18) = 22 pickets
Actual Gap (G1) = (120 – (22 * 3.5)) / (22 – 1) = (120 – 77) / 21 = 43 / 21 ≈ 2.05 inches
Difference from desired gap = |2.05 – 2| = 0.05 inches
3. Consider N_option2 = ceil(22.18) = 23 pickets
Actual Gap (G2) = (120 – (23 * 3.5)) / (23 – 1) = (120 – 80.5) / 22 = 39.5 / 22 ≈ 1.80 inches
Difference from desired gap = |1.80 – 2| = 0.20 inches
Output: The calculator would recommend 22 pickets with an Actual Gap of 2.05 inches, as this is closer to the desired 2 inches.
- Number of Pickets: 22
- Actual Gap Between Pickets: 2.05 inches
- Total Picket Material Width: 77.00 inches
- Total Gap Material Width: 43.00 inches
Example 2: Deck Railing Baluster Spacing
A builder needs to install balusters for a deck railing section to meet local code, which specifies a maximum 4-inch gap. They want to aim for a slightly smaller gap for aesthetics.
- Total Railing Section Length: 72 inches
- Baluster Width: 1.5 inches
- Desired Gap Between Balusters: 3.75 inches
Using the Picket Spacing Calculator:
Inputs:
Total Length (L) = 72
Picket Width (Wp) = 1.5
Desired Gap (Gd) = 3.75
Calculation Steps:
1. Estimate N_ideal_float = (72 + 3.75) / (1.5 + 3.75) = 75.75 / 5.25 ≈ 14.43
2. Consider N_option1 = floor(14.43) = 14 balusters
Actual Gap (G1) = (72 – (14 * 1.5)) / (14 – 1) = (72 – 21) / 13 = 51 / 13 ≈ 3.92 inches
Difference from desired gap = |3.92 – 3.75| = 0.17 inches
3. Consider N_option2 = ceil(14.43) = 15 balusters
Actual Gap (G2) = (72 – (15 * 1.5)) / (15 – 1) = (72 – 22.5) / 14 = 49.5 / 14 ≈ 3.54 inches
Difference from desired gap = |3.54 – 3.75| = 0.21 inches
Output: The Picket Spacing Calculator would suggest 14 balusters with an Actual Gap of 3.92 inches. This is closer to the desired gap and also safely within the 4-inch code limit.
- Number of Pickets: 14
- Actual Gap Between Pickets: 3.92 inches
- Total Picket Material Width: 21.00 inches
- Total Gap Material Width: 51.00 inches

Decision-Making Guidance
When using the Picket Spacing Calculator, consider the following:
- Aesthetics: Does the actual gap look good? Sometimes a slightly larger or smaller gap than desired can still be visually appealing.
- Functionality: For privacy fences, a smaller gap is crucial. For decorative fences, a larger gap might be preferred.
- Building Codes: Especially for deck railings or pool fences, ensure the actual gap meets safety regulations (e.g., the 4-inch sphere rule for balusters).
- Material Cost: A higher number of pickets means more material cost. The Picket Spacing Calculator helps you balance design with budget.

Q: Why can’t I just divide the total length by (picket width + desired gap)?
A: While that gives an approximate number of “picket-plus-gap” units, it rarely results in a whole number of pickets. Since you can’t have a fraction of a picket, the Picket Spacing Calculator adjusts the actual gap slightly to fit an integer number of pickets perfectly, ensuring uniform spacing across the entire section.

Q: How does the Picket Spacing Calculator handle fence posts?
A: This calculator focuses on the spacing *between* pickets within a single section. If you have posts, measure the clear opening between the posts for your “Total Fence Section Length.” The posts themselves are not included in the picket count or gap calculation.
